The Nokia 2310 is a mobile phone designed for lower budget markets, announced in March 2006. It was available in three colors: red, blue, and white.[1]

The 2310 is similar to the Nokia 1600, but with a different design and FM radio support.

  • Dual band, GSM 900/1800
  • Size 105 x 44 x 19 mm
  • Weight 85 g
  • Battery talk time 4 – 6 hours
  • Battery standby: up to 400 hours
  • Colour screen capable of displaying 65,536 colors, 96 x 68 pixel resolution, 4 lines
  • FM radio
  • Phone book with space for 200 entries
  • MP3-grade ringtones
  • Loudspeaker to allow hands free calls
  • SMS and picture messaging, with space for 60 messages
  • Animated screensavers and wallpapers
  • 3 built-in games (Bounce, Nature Park, Soccer League, Rapid Roll, Dice Games, Manage It!, and Snake Xenzia)
  • Alarm clock
